GRAMMAR
动名词与不定式作宾语
接to + v.作宾语的单词多为“打算”、“计划”、“希望”的动词,而这些动词都表示未来。
外研社版初二下P150
Grammar
动名词与不定式作宾语
接v.-ing 作宾语的单词多为enjoy doing sth.,love doing sth.,like doing sth.,我们会发现v.-ing 形式要么表示正在进行,要么表示一般性或经常性的动作。
外研社版初二下P150

动名词与不定式作宾语
有些动词接动名词与不定式作宾语,意思完全不同,如stop, forget, remember.
外研社版初二下P150
Grammar
动名词
I forgot to take umbrella.
我忘了要带伞。
Grammar
动名词
I forgot taking umbrella.
我忘了我带伞了。
Grammar
动名词
I remember to have breakfast.
我记得要吃早饭。
Grammar
动名词
I remember having breakfast.
我记得我吃了早饭。
Grammar
动名词与不定式作宾语
有些动词接动名词与不定式作宾语,意思相近,如begin, start, continue.
外研社版初二下P150
Grammar
动名词
他们开始奔跑。
They started to run/running.
Grammar
动名词
雨继续下。
It continues to rain/raining.
Grammar
动名词与不定式作宾语
有些动词接动名词与不定式作宾语,强调的重点不同,如hear, see, notice.
外研社版初二下P150
Grammar
动名词
我听见她唱歌。
I hear her sing.
I hear her singing.
Grammar
I see it burn.
I see it burning.
